((10^x)^3)+4=129 subtract 4 from both sides
((10^x)^3)=125 to cancel out the 3rd power, cube root both sides
∛((10^x)^3)=∛125
10^x=5 use logarithms where 10 is the base (cant figure out how to write it in)
log5 = x plug into calculator log5
x=0.69897
